Jeff Yass is a co-founder of Susquehanna International Group (SIG), a major global trading and market-making firm. SIG is known for options expertise, quantitative trading, and a training culture grounded in probabilistic decision-making. Yass’s firm is influential across derivatives markets even though it is less of a traditional long-only stock-picking franchise.

Jeff Yass's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, Jeff Yass held 13,842 positions worth $586B, down 12% from $663B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Jeff Yass withdrew a net $24.4B in Q1 2025, closing 1,482 positions and reducing 4,842 holdings. Its most notable exit was Inari Medical, Inc. Common Stock, an estimated $24M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 1.6% of assets, down from 2%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Financials.

Against the trend, Jeff Yass opened a new position in Brookfield Asset Management worth $86M.

  • Jeff Yass's largest Q1 2025 buy was Brookfield Asset Management: 1,775,684 shares worth $86M.
  • Jeff Yass added most to State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ust in Q1 2025, an estimated $4.05B increase.
  • Jeff Yass's biggest Q1 2025 reduction was Invesco QQQ Trust, cutting an estimated $1.25B.
  • Jeff Yass fully exited Inari Medical, Inc. Common Stock in Q1 2025, selling an estimated $24M.
  • Jeff Yass's ten largest holdings make up 28% of its $586B portfolio in Q1 2025.
  • Jeff Yass opened 1,775 new positions and closed 1,482 in Q1 2025.
  • Jeff Yass's portfolio value fell 12% quarter-over-quarter to $586B.

Based on Susquehanna International Group's 13F filing for Q1 2025, filed 14 May 2025.
